A Full Lineup for Every Shooter and Hunter
Vortex riflescopes cover the full range of shooting applications and budgets. The Crossfire II riflescopes are the starting point — genuinely capable hunting and shooting scopes at a price that makes quality glass accessible for first-time buyers. The Viper PST sits in the mid-tier precision and tactical space for serious shooters who want more features and optical performance without spending at the top of the market. The Razor Gen II Riflescopes represent the best Vortex makes in riflescopes — apochromatic glass, first focal plane reticles, and the mechanical precision that competitive and precision shooters demand.
Binoculars, Spotting Scopes, and More
Vortex binoculars range from the compact Vortex Diamondback HD lineup to the flagship Razor UHD series that sets a standard few competitors can match. Vortex monoculars give outdoor users optical capability in the smallest possible package. Vortex rangefinders deliver fast, accurate distance data for hunters and long-range shooters. Vortex red dot sights cover everything from pistol-mounted micro dots to rifle-mounted red dots and magnifiers. Spotting scopes in both straight and angled configurations provide glassers with serious magnification for open-country hunting and range work. Vortex Tripods and scope rings and mounts complete the system with the supporting hardware that quality optics demand.
The VIP Warranty That Actually Means Something
The Vortex VIP Warranty covers virtually everything that can happen to an optic in the field — and they mean it. Drop your Vortex binoculars on a hike and crack a lens — covered. Your rifle falls from a tree stand and destroys the scope — covered. The warranty excludes loss, theft, intentional damage, and cosmetic issues, but beyond that, Vortex stands behind its products unconditionally. No questions, no hassle, no excuses.
